WitrynaThis standard defines the structure of the SFDP database within the memory device and methods used to read its data. The JEDEC-defined header and basic flash parameter table is mandatory. Additional flash vendor-defined headers and tables are optional. Witryna25 maj 2024 · Host swap cache. This usage model has been supported since vSphere 5.1 for SATA and SCSI connected SSDs. USB and low end SATA or SCSI flash devices are not supported. The workload is heavily influenced by the degree of host memory over commitment. Regular datastore. A (local) SSD is used instead of a hard disk drive.
